When I was looking for the Protein Power shows on PBS through my Tivo, I discovered a new show on FitTV, Blaine's Low Carb Kitchen. I really like it! I've seen three episodes so far and I've learned a lot about cooking.
Blaine weighed over 300 lbs. and he is trying to get it off by eating low carb. Each week he weighs in after making some delicious food. Of course, you cheer him on as he progresses.
If you can't see the show, FitTV does post all of the low carb recipes here. When I try one of the recipes, I'll post a review. So far I have seen episodes 15, 21, and 22.
